Transaction 8e59ab7b4682c18ab13fc1ddd086fe52da2ceb8bf7130ccf6676a3100e2f5e21

1 Input
1 Outputs
  • 8e59ab7b4682c18ab13fc1ddd086fe52da2ceb8bf7130ccf6676a3100e2f5e21:0
  • value  514016
    address  36GNnB2G8mo7nv62MmtH4sUUg647rFxrwP